Your new company

RACT has been part of the Tasmanian community for 100 years. Since forming in 1923, they have always had the same purpose - to have a valued relationship with all Tasmanians, and to be Tasmania's shoulder to lean on and voice when it matters. With their local knowledge and as the state's most trusted brand, they are here to support the lives of more than 218,000 members and the boarder Tasmanian community.
